Job Openings Lead Backend Engineer

About the job Lead Backend Engineer

Organization Description

Our client is a Government of Bangladesh institution.

About the Role
We are looking for a Lead Backend Engineer to lead the design, lead the team, manage the project through JIRA, development, and optimization of critical backend components our ERP. You will take ownership of the architecture and ensure that our microservices are scalable, secure, and performant. With deep expertise in .NET 8, Oracle (latest version) or PostgreSQL (latest version), and microservices, you will be responsible for leading complex problem-solving tasks and guiding junior team members in best practices and architectural decisions. Your contributions will ensure that all backend services integrate seamlessly with frontend components and database layers.

Key Responsibilities

  • Lead the design and development of backend components for the ERP, ensuring scalability, security, and performance.
  • Database design & architecture and management.
  • Contribute to project management activities in JIRA by assisting the dedicated lead; candidates with prior leadership experience or willingness to take on team coordination, task tracking, and project oversight responsibilities are highly preferred. Must be proactive in supporting the teams delivery and capable of stepping into leadership tasks when needed.
  • Take ownership of the overall architecture, ensuring that microservices align with business and technical requirements.
  • Mentor junior backend engineers, guiding them in architectural decisions and coding best practices.
  • Solve complex backend challenges, ensuring seamless integration with frontend and database layers.
  • Perform code reviews, establish coding standards, and ensure adherence to best practices across the team.
  • Optimize backend services and ensure they meet both current and future requirements of the system.
  • Collaborate with cross-functional teams (frontend engineers, database administrators, and DevOps engineers) to deliver high-quality, integrated solutions.
  • Contribute to system architecture, design patterns, and database optimization (Oracle or PostgreSQL).
  • Continuously evaluate and implement new technologies and tools to improve backend performance and maintainability.

Skills & Qualifications

  • 8+ of experience in backend development, with a focus on .NET 8, Oracle or PostgreSQL, and microservices.
  • Proven experience in designing scalable and secure backend systems using microservices architecture.
  • Strong expertise in .NET 8 and developing RESTful APIs and backend services.
  • Solid experience in database design and optimization using Oracle or PostgreSQL.
  • Solid knowledge of Object Oriented Design & Practices.

  • Expert in both Entity Framework Core and ADO.NET.

  • Experience with JIRA Software.

  • Ability to lead complex problem-solving tasks and make sound architectural decisions.
  • Experience with build automation (Jenkins).

  • Knowledge of integration testing.

  • Strong mentoring and coaching skills, with the ability to guide junior engineers.
  • Excellent communication skills, with the ability to collaborate effectively with cross-functional teams.
  • Familiarity with Agile or Scrum methodologies is mandatory.

  • Familiarity with AI integrations and ERP systems is nice to have.

Employment Structure

  • Onsite in Dhaka | Full-time & Contractual
  • Salary: BDT 170,000 - 220,000+ (slightly higher for deserving candidates)
  • Benefits: 3 Festival bonuses
  • Work Week: Sunday-Thursday, 9:00 AM-6:00 PM

Hiring Process

  1. Resume screening

  2. Short phone screening interview

  3. Virtual career journey + technical interview

  4. Online technical test

  5. Onsite interview with the Technical Director

  6. Onsite interview with the management team

  7. Receive conditional offer

  8. Reference and background check

  9. Receive formal offer

  10. Join their team full-time